Output 831c6e9bd387518a2c0172dc2c280fbff9d88d24634d38f95fe6fe8f55082592:0

value
3952674
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abe7eb613dec1463c4a479929afcb38688685000 OP_EQUAL
address
3HMyJPjgsHNWHjyxmsBtiztuqitwBXrze9
transaction
831c6e9bd387518a2c0172dc2c280fbff9d88d24634d38f95fe6fe8f55082592
spent
true